The “Black Pearl” of Ibiza’s pirate taxi drivers has fallen

The Sant Josep Policía Local has nicknamed this pirate taxi that entered the airport more than 70 times in a month.

The Sant Josep Policía Local have announced on their social network profiles  the arrest of a new pirate taxi driver on Ibiza. According to the agents, he is not just any pirate, he is “Mr. Sparrow” and his “Black Pearl“, the “flagship of piracy”.

Thanks to the information gathered through the vehicle control system by reading the license plates, added to the collaboration of the taxi sector, they managed on Saturday to remove  a new illegal transport car from circulation, says the Policía Local.

This license plate reading system, they detail in their publication, allows them to know very important details such as the time slot of access to the airport, the most frequent day of the week and where it accesses the terminal.

Black Pearl pirate taxi entered the airport more than 70 times in a month

In the case of the “Black Pearl” pirate taxi, its driver used to access on Fridays and Saturdays, between ten at night and one in the morning. “The gentleman rests on Sundays”, the Local Police say ironically in the publication, adding that this driver entered the airport up to 72 times in a month.
